Dark Forest Capital Management LP Boosts Stake in Element Solutions Inc (NYSE:ESI)

Dark Forest Capital Management LP raised its position in shares of Element Solutions Inc (NYSE:ESIFree Report) by 55.8% in the 4th qu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 72,168 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 25,842 shares during the quarter. Dark Forest Capital Management LP’s holdings in Element Solutions were worth $1,835,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Element Solutions Profile

(Free Report)

Element Solutions Inc operates as a specialty chemicals company in the United States, China, and internationally. The company operates in two segments, Electronics, and Industrial & Specialty. The Electronics segment researches, formulates, and sells specialty chemicals and materials for various types of electronics hardware products.
